Men’s Basketball Gets Back On Track With 63-44 Win Over Macalester

The Gustavus men’s basketball team got back on the winning track with a 63-44 win over Macalester on Wednesday night in St. Peter, Minn. Sam Paulson matched his season-high with 15 points, as Jesse Van Sickle added 13. The Gusties improve to 13-7 overall and 11-4 in the MIAC, as Macalester drops to 2-19 overall and 0-16 in the MIAC.

Men’s Basketball Continues To Struggle, Falls To Augsburg 75-70

Augsburg’s Jon Cassens scored 17 second half points, leading the Auggies to a 75-70 victory over the Gustavus men’s basketball team on Monday night in St. Peter, Minn. Augsburg closed the gap on a 12-point second half Gustavus lead to hand the Gusties their second consecutive MIAC loss. Augsburg’s David Olson scored a game-high 23 points, as Jesse Van Sickle led the Gusties with 18 points.

Men’s Basketball Stumbles On The Road With 78-75 Loss To Saint Mary’s

The Gustavus men's basketball team suffered a 78-75 setback to Saint Mary's on the road in Winona, Minn. on Wednesday night. Saint Mary’s Will Wright scored a game-high 18 points on 5-8 shooting, while teammate Michael Burfeind scored 17, shooting 8-10 from the field. Gustavus’s Ryan McPartland led team with 14 points (6-15) and eight rebounds.

Van Sickle Scores 21 Points As Men’s Basketball Defeats Concordia 79-72

Senior Jesse Van Sickle scored 21 points for the second time this season to lead the Gustavus men's basketball team to a 79-72 victory over Concordia Saturday afternoon in Moorhead, Minn. Van Sickle shot 6-for-8 from the field while going 4-for-6 from behind the arc in the game. Four other Gustavus players scored in double figures as Ryan McPartland had 13 points, Dan Schmidtknect and Tyler Grey both scored 11, while Phil Wirtjes scored 10. Concordia's Darrin Olmscheid scored a game-high 29 points on 8-for-21 shooting.

Poor Shooting Sinks Men’s Basketball In 60-55 Loss To Carleton

The Gustavus men's basketball team suffered a heart-breaking loss to Carleton 60-55 on Gus Young Court Monday night. Carleton's Seth Jonker scored a game-high 17 points while shooting 7-14 from the field. The Gusties shot 38.5% from the field and a cold 12.5% from behind the arc. Carleton shot 48.9% from the field and 33.3% from three point range.

Men’s Basketball Gets Back On Track With 76-65 Win Over Saint John’s

The Gustavus men's basketball team got back on the winning track with a 76-65 victory over Saint John's Monday night in Collegeville, Minn. Four Gustavus players scored in double-digits as Phil Wirtjes and Ryan McPartland led the team with 15 points each. Saint John's Sam Blank scored a game-high 18 points while shooting 6-8 from behind the arch.

Seth Anderson Leads Men’s Basketball To 56-51 Upset Win Over #5 St. Thomas

Sophomore Seth Anderson scored 13 points in the the second half to lead the Gustavus men's basketball team to a 56-51 upset win over #5 St. Thomas Wednesday night in St. Peter, Minn. Anderson scored eight of the Gusties final 13 points, including six free throws in the final five minutes of play. The Gusties snapped a St. Thomas 32-game MIAC win steak with the victory and are now alone atop the MIAC standings.

Men’s Basketball Downs Bethany Lutheran 69-40

The Gustavus men's basketball team defeated non-conference opponent Bethany Lutheran College 69-40 on Gus Young Court Saturday afternoon. The Gusties came out firing in the second half, going on a 21-3 to start the half. Gustavus outshot the Vikings 42.6% (26-61) to 29.8% (17-57) from the field in the game. Seth Anderson led all scorers with 14 points, while bringing down eight rebounds, and tallying four assists.

Men’s Basketball Defeats Augsburg In Overtime 77-72

The Gustavus men's basketball team got it's fourth straight MIAC win on Wednesday night in Minneapolis, Minn., with a 77-72 overtime victory over Augsburg. Two free throws by Phil Wirtjes with three seconds left in regulation would send the game into overtime. The Gusties would then go on to shoot 4-4 from the field and 9-13 from the line in overtime, giving them the five-point victory. Seth Anderson and Ryan McPartland led all scorers with 18 and 17 points, respectively.

Men’s Basketball Slips Past Buena Vista 65-63 In Season Opener

The Gustavus men's basketball team opened the 2009-10 season with a 65-63 victory over Buena Vista on Tuesday night in Storm Lake, Iowa. Solid second half shooting helped Gustavus build a lead and hold on late as the Gusties shot 63.6% (14-22) from the field in the second half. Jesse Van Sickle and Dan Schmidtknecht were Gustavus's high scorers with ten and nine points, respectively.
